The trans community has medical and social transition terminology that acts as a shared vocabulary for survival: egg cracking (realizing you are trans), passing (being perceived as your true gender), stealth (living as your gender without disclosing trans status), deadnaming (using a trans person’s former name), and clocking (being identified as trans). Many transgender individuals face significant barriers to accessing gender-affirming healthcare, such as hormone therapy and surgery. These barriers can include financial constraints, lack of insurance coverage, and a shortage of knowledgeable and sensitive healthcare providers.

Sexual orientation (who you are attracted to) and gender identity (who you are) are fundamentally different concepts. Melding them into a single political bloc has occasionally led to misunderstandings, where trans issues are mistakenly treated as secondary to gay and lesbian issues.
